The Simple Mic Test You Should Do Before Every Call
Before you jump into that crucial call, take a quick mic check. It's surprisingly straightforward! Just say a few sentences – like “Testing, one, two, three” – and verify back carefully through your speakers. This tiny step can avoid embarrassing audio problems and ensure everyone can hear you clearly throughout the exchange.
